Position Title: Quality Risk Management Specialist

Location: Sterling Heights, MI

Position Type: Full-Time

Cintel is a leading defense contractor dedicated to providing innovative solutions for the defense industry. We are currently seeking a Quality Risk Management Specialist to join our Combat Vehicle Program team. This is an exciting opportunity for an individual with a background in business administration or relevant work experience to contribute to the success of our critical defense projects.

Position Summary: As a Quality Risk Management Specialist you will deploy and implement the Automated Risk Management (ARM or other software) Risk and Opportunity Management software tool, and utilize the tool in the execution of Risk and Opportunity Management process. Maintain the program Risk and Opportunity Register, and provide updates to both internal and external stakeholders. Lead the risk process within the product development team to include risk identification and the development of risk mitigation strategies. After risks have been baselined, ensure the risk mitigation plan is fully implemented in the program IMS.

Required Qualifications:

+ Bachelor's degree in Business Administration or equivalent work experience.

+ 1-2 years of minimum risk management experience, preferably in a defense or aerospace industry.

+ Proficiency in Microsoft Outlook tools for communication and collaboration.

+ Experience with risk management tools, specifically Acumen Fuse.

+ Familiarity with data repositories, especially SharePoint.

+ Strong analytical and problem-solving skills.

+ Excellent communication and interpersonal skills.

+ Ability to work collaboratively in a team environment.

+ Attention to detail and strong organizational skills.

+ Knowledge of defense industry standards and regulations is a plus.
